Yosemite IOS - Wifi Problems Check In
Posted on 1/3/15 at 9:10 am
Posted on 1/3/15 at 9:10 am
I updated to Yosemite IOS on my iMac and daughters MacBookPro a couple of months ago (and subsequently the Yosemite Update about 1 month back as well).
Wifi immediately slowed down to a complete stop when trying to download webpages after the initial Yosemite Update. It happens most of the time, although sometimes it works ok, only to start slowing down again randomly.
Daughter says her MBP works fine at school and at her friends' houses. Everything was working fine for both of us prior to upgrade.
Router is new Asus RT-AC87R. Got it maybe in August and it ran GREAT with previous IOS for about 2 months prior to upgrading to Yosemite.
After MULTIPLE HOURS researching, AND a stop at the Apple Store (LOL=no help at all), I have determined it is related to WPA Security in the router. When I switch Security to WEP or Open, everybody's computer works perfectly.
Anyone have similar issues, and/or fixes for this? Waiting for next Update, but in the meantime having to run either WEP or use Ethernet Cable for connection.
ETA - There are about 1000 pages of discussions about it online with a quick search. None of the other "solutions" work for everyone, but I have found WEP works for some reason.

Posted on 1/3/15 at 12:47 pm to ellunchboxo
2 more calls to Apple today. Apparently my router released a Firmware Update 2 days ago to handle the 5G IP searching issues with Yosemite. Just downloaded. So Far so good! Amen
